About the Role

Description

  

POSITION OVERVIEW

The medical assistant is responsible for performing routine administrative and clinical tasks to keep the offices of physicians, physician assistants and other health practitioners running smoothly. Providing accurate and complete information to patients so they can fully utilize and benefit from the clinic services. The medical assistant builds positive and professional relationships with patients of the practice and with other staff of Colorado Center of Orthopaedic Excellence.

 

ESSENTIAL FUNCTION

· Under the direction and supervision of a provider or nurse, assists with performing patient care including drawing up injections, entering orders in the electronic health record, obtaining vitals, and other patient care related tasks. 

· Performs basic clinical skills such as communicating changes in patient conditions. Documents orders, obtains authorizations for outside services, as required.

· Maintains equipment and medical supplies, including recording, stocking, cleaning, and troubleshooting. Maintains clean and sterile examination areas. 

· Performs administrative or clerical duties as assigned, including filling, reception, scheduling, data entry, and patient registration. 

· Other duties assigned.

REQUIRED QUALIFICATIONS AND SKILLS:

· Minimum Required Education: High School Diploma or GED

· Requires clinical thinking skills

· Decisive judgement and the ability to work with minimal supervision

· Must be able to work in a fast-paced environment and take appropriate action

CERTIFICATIONS, LICENSURES, AND REGRISTRATIONS:

· Basic Life Support

· Registered Medical Assistant

· Certified Medical Assistant
